A musty smell in a Honaunau home is rarely mysterious — the Kona humidity guarantees that any wetted cavity grows mold — but finding where it grows without demolishing walls takes instruments and local pattern knowledge. A professional mold inspection in Honaunau answers three questions with evidence: is there mold, where is it, and what is feeding it. Without all three answers, remediation is guesswork that the climate punishes.
| Finding | Usual source | Recommended action |
|---|---|---|
| Elevated spores, no visible growth | Cavity mold behind paneling | Borescope confirmation, targeted remediation |
| Wet sill plates, no interior signs | Crawlspace ground moisture wicking | Crawlspace drying, vapor and ventilation work |
| Musty closets, clean walls | Trapped humid air, poor airflow | Ventilation correction, contents check |
| Recurring bathroom mold | Condensation, not a leak | Exhaust and airflow fixes — no remediation needed |
The walk-through and moisture mapping are free; lab sampling is the only paid component, quoted before any sample is taken. You receive a written report with images, readings, and a prioritized plan — documentation that insurance adjusters and real-estate transactions in Hawaii County both accept.
An inspection that finds clean air and dry framing is a good outcome, not a wasted visit. Baseline data is what makes next year’s readings meaningful.
Late summer, when afternoon showers peak, is when hidden problems make themselves easiest to find — active moisture shows on thermal imaging during and right after rain events. If you suspect a problem, an inspection timed to the wettest week of the season produces the clearest evidence.

Visual and moisture-based inspections are free as part of an assessment; lab-verified air or surface sampling typically runs $300–$800 depending on sample count and lab turnaround.
After any leak that lasted more than two days, before buying a South Kona home, when a musty smell persists, or when household members have symptoms that improve away from the house.
Thermal imaging, moisture mapping, crawlspace and attic access, humidity readings, and — where warranted — air or surface samples sent to a lab for species identification.
Yes. We use borescopes through trim gaps and existing penetrations rather than opening walls unnecessarily, which matters in older South Kona homes with original paneling.
